Story

Shan Elding and 4 close friends of his Doc, Dan, Dean & Gav will be tackling the 24 hour 3 peak challenge on the 13th July 2019 Hiking and climbing Ben Nevis, Scaffel Pike and Snowdon in whatever conditions are thrown at them in order to challenge themselves and raise money for Charlestown Primary School to build a sensory area for the use of children experiencing emotional or behavioural difficulties. Having an area for a child to go to they can associate with a safe space is hugely important especially for children with additional needs and so this sensory area will allow a child to feel safe, supported, calm, and able to continue to thrive in an environment that meets their needs. Having a child recently diagnosed with additional needs who now attends Charlestown we feel the school have gone above and beyond to help settle and support our son with amazing teachers and a fantastic perspective of the management of emotional and behavioural difficulties therefore we would like to give back to help other children thrive and succeed in school as our son is now doing.
